Transaction 75f21c3b2795f52c502cfa99ab51697480a1a3fb9fcabf60b33c8a2286b4a0a6
1 Input
1 Output
-
75f21c3b2795f52c502cfa99ab51697480a1a3fb9fcabf60b33c8a2286b4a0a6:0
- value
- 3979146
- script pubkey
- OP_0 OP_PUSHBYTES_20 c717034ed64851606dd16179381a64a6a494f162
- address
- bc1qcutsxnkkfpgkqmw3v9unsxny56jffutz35g9q7